Overview

AB Forex was founded in 2003 and is headquartered in STOCKHOLM, while CM Trading was established in 2011 and is based in Seychelles. AB Forex holds licences including Unregulated, while CM Trading is regulated by Financial Sector Conduct Authority (FSCA) among others. AB Forex serves 10,000+ clients worldwide; CM Trading has 10,000+. The minimum deposit is $100 at AB Forex and $250 at CM Trading.

Fees

Fees are a critical factor when choosing between AB Forex and CM Trading, directly affecting your bottom line as a trader. AB Forex has a lower barrier to entry with a minimum deposit of $100 (vs $250 at CM Trading). AB Forex charges withdrawal fees while CM Trading does not, a notable advantage for frequent withdrawers. Both brokers charge inactivity fees on dormant accounts, worth noting if you trade infrequently. AB Forex charges deposit fees; CM Trading does not. Overall, AB Forex scores higher on fees in our assessment.

Support

Responsive customer support matters most when you're locked out of your account or need urgent help with a trade. CM Trading offers live chat; AB Forex does not, making CM Trading easier to reach in real time. CM Trading offers phone support; AB Forex does not. CM Trading offers email support; no email support was found for AB Forex. Both brokers offer support in 2 languages. CM Trading scores higher overall on customer support in our assessment.
